Southernmost Murder

"The novel was a delight from the start. The main character is likable. While none of the other characters come to life quite as much as he does, they are all developed enough for the chemistry between all of them to work. There's lots of fun banter. The sexual tension and build-up between "Indy" and Jun is done well, and the sex scenes are both believable and original. I love the natural way details about narcolepsy are woven into the story, making this educational as well as entertaining. The story flows well. There's a nice balance of romance, work, and murder mystery. The novel is mostly fluff, but it's so enjoyable it doesn't feel at all like a guilty pleasure. It's just pleasure. Only near the end does the main character do something so stupid that I had to put the book down and walk away. I know authors are supposed to keep their main character in trouble to keep readers interested, but this particular bit of trouble was self-inflicted and extremely irritating, the only part of the novel that was legitimately unpleasant to read. (It's the part about Jun's gun. Jun forgives him too easily, and that didn't quite read true, either.) I understand authors want their characters to be imperfect, but this section of the novel was the only part that kept me from giving the plot a score of 10. Despite that, the novel gets back on track within ten pages or so, and the remainder of the novel is as entertaining as ever. I wasn't completely crazy about the identity of the mysterious caller, but I expect other readers will like it well enough. The novel was so entertaining that I'm definitely interested in reading more of the author's work."

Aubrey Grant lives in the tropical paradise of Old Town, Key West, has a cute cottage, a sweet moped, and a great job managing the historical property of a former sea captain. With his soon-to-be-boyfriend, hotshot FBI agent Jun Tanaka, visiting for a little R&R, not even Aubrey’s narcolepsy can put a damper on their vacation plans.

But a skeleton in a closet of the Smith Family Historical Home throws a wrench into the works. Despite Aubrey and Jun’s attempts to enjoy some time together, the skeleton’s identity drags them into a mystery with origins over a century in the past. They uncover a tale of long-lost treasure, the pirate king it belonged to, and a modern-day murderer who will stop at nothing to find the hidden riches. If a killer on the loose isn’t enough to keep Aubrey out of the mess, it seems even the restless spirit of Captain Smith is warning him away.

The unlikely partnership of a special agent and historian may be exactly what it takes to crack this mystery wide-open and finally put an old Key West tragedy to rest. But while Aubrey tracks down the X that marks the spot, one wrong move could be his last.
